What are the dimensions of a 20ft Container?
External dimensions are 6.058 × 2.438 × 2.591 m. Internal dimensions are 5.90 × 2.35 × 2.39 m, for an internal volume of 33.2 m³. Dimensions follow ISO 668; internal figures vary slightly between manufacturers.
How much can a 20ft Container carry?
Maximum payload is 28,280 kg, tare weight 2,200 kg, and maximum gross weight 30,480 kg. Payload is the gross weight minus the tare, so a heavier unit carries less. Road and rail limits may be lower than the container's own rating.
Which condition grade should I choose for a 20ft Container?
New (one-trip) for occupied or visible use. Cargo Worthy for ocean transport and general storage. IICL for the strictest lessor standard. As-Is for storage and conversion where certification is not required. MG-Atlantic supplies the container and does not convert it, so the grade advice carries no commercial bias.
Can I lease a 20ft container for a one-way trip?
Yes. MG-Atlantic specialises in SOC one-way leasing for 20ft containers. This means you can lease a 20DC container for a single voyage, from origin port to destination, with no return obligation, no demurrage charges, and no detention fees. SOC (Shipper Owned Container) leasing is particularly valuable for importers, exporters, and NVOCCs operating on trade lanes where carrier equipment is limited or expensive.
